The Role of Cholesterol in the Body

Cholesterol serves as a fundamental building block for cell membranes, hormone production, and bile acid synthesis. The liver produces approximately 80% of the body’s cholesterol needs, while dietary intake contributes the remaining portion. Two primary types of cholesterol carriers exist: low-density lipoprotein (LDL), often called “bad” cholesterol, and high-density lipoprotein (HDL), known as “good” cholesterol. LDL transports cholesterol from the liver to tissues, while HDL carries excess cholesterol back to the liver for processing. When LDL levels become excessive, cholesterol can accumulate in arterial walls, potentially leading to cardiovascular complications over time.

Common Ingredients Found in Cholesterol Support Formulas

Cholesterol support supplements typically contain a variety of natural compounds with research-backed potential benefits. Red yeast rice extract contains naturally occurring compounds similar to prescription medications, making it one of the most studied ingredients. Plant sterols and stanols structurally resemble cholesterol and may compete for absorption in the digestive system. Soluble fiber sources like psyllium husk and beta-glucan can bind to cholesterol-containing bile acids, promoting their elimination. Omega-3 fatty acids from fish oil or algae sources support overall cardiovascular health through multiple mechanisms. Niacin (vitamin B3) has been extensively researched for its effects on lipid profiles, while CoQ10 may support cellular energy production in heart muscle. Garlic extract, policosanol from sugar cane, and bergamot citrus extracts represent additional botanical ingredients commonly included in formulations.

How Cholesterol Control Supplements May Work

These supplements employ various mechanisms to potentially influence cholesterol metabolism and cardiovascular health. Some ingredients may inhibit cholesterol synthesis in the liver, similar to pharmaceutical approaches but typically with milder effects. Others work by reducing cholesterol absorption in the intestines, allowing more to be eliminated through natural processes. Certain compounds may enhance the conversion of cholesterol to bile acids, increasing elimination rates. Antioxidant ingredients help protect LDL cholesterol from oxidation, a process that makes it more likely to contribute to arterial plaque formation. Some supplements support HDL cholesterol levels, improving the ratio between beneficial and potentially harmful cholesterol carriers.

The effectiveness of cholesterol control supplements varies significantly among individuals, depending on factors such as genetics, diet, exercise habits, and existing health conditions. While some people experience measurable improvements in their lipid profiles, others may see minimal changes. Most supplements require consistent use over several weeks or months to demonstrate potential benefits. It’s important to note that supplements work best as part of a comprehensive approach that includes a heart-healthy diet, regular physical activity, stress management, and appropriate medical supervision. Quality and purity can vary substantially between manufacturers, making it essential to choose products from reputable companies that undergo third-party testing.
